WebIt is important to use hot water to activate Rit dye and get the most vibrancy. Adding salt or vinegar depending on the type of fabric will help the fabric absorb the dye. Use Rit Fixative before rinsing to reduce color bleeding and fading. For instructions, see How To Dye Fabric: Immersion Dye Technique. Rit comes in both liquid and powder forms. WebMar 5, 2024 · Fill your dye pot with hot water (ideally 140ºF, You can also use a large pot on the stove if you need to add heat); add salt and/or soap if using. Wearing gloves, add dye and stir until evenly distributed in the water. Open up your wet fabric (it should not be folded or tightly crumpled) and add it to the dye bath.
